#d2ca38 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d2ca38 is composed of 82.4% red, 79.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.8%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 56.9 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 52.2%. #d2ca38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#a59500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

● #d2ca38 color description : Moderate yellow.
The hexadecimal color #d2ca38 has RGB values of R:210, G:202,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.04, Y:0.73,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13814328.
